Propeller is currently accepting applications for its Startup Accelerator, a sector-based 12-week intensive program, specifically designed to connect early-stage social entrepreneurs with the resources they need to turn their ideas into tested and viable solutions. One-on-one executive mentorship, access to high-level networks, peer-to-peer learning, pro bono resources, and free office space, are just some of the benefits of being a Propeller Impact Venture.

Our Startup Accelerator targets those companies or organizations that are currently in the idea, pilot, or development phase of their product and/or service. During the program, participating ventures will be working towards acquiring their first paying customers and revenue.

For the 2016 class, we’re seeking technical experts, entrepreneurs, community members, and catalysts for social change, bringing viable and innovative solutions to Propeller’s four target sectors of water, food access, educational equity (ages 0-24), and healthcare.
